微信小程序作为一种无需下载即可使用的应用,自推出以来就受到了广泛关注。本文将全面解析微信小程序的系统框架,揭秘其开发秘诀,并通过实际应用案例来展示微信小程序的强大功能。
一、微信小程序概述
1.1 定义
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的概念,用户扫一扫或搜一下即可打开应用。
1.2 特点
- 轻量级:无需下载安装,节省手机存储空间。
- 即用即走:快速打开,使用完毕后无需退出。
- 跨平台:支持Android、iOS等多个平台。
- 易于开发:使用微信小程序开发工具,开发周期短。
二、微信小程序系统框架
2.1 框架结构
微信小程序框架主要包括以下几部分:
- 视图层:负责展示页面内容,包括WXML(微信标记语言)、WXSS(微信样式表)和JS(JavaScript)。
- 逻辑层:负责处理数据,包括页面逻辑、API调用等。
- 配置层:负责全局配置,如全局样式、全局函数等。
2.2 开发工具
微信小程序开发工具是微信官方提供的一款集成开发环境,支持代码编辑、预览、调试等功能。
2.3 开发语言
微信小程序主要使用JavaScript进行开发,同时支持WXML和WXSS。
三、微信小程序开发秘诀
3.1 设计简洁的用户界面
微信小程序的用户界面应简洁、直观,便于用户快速上手。
3.2 优化性能
- 合理使用缓存:提高页面加载速度。
- 减少网络请求:降低数据传输量,提高响应速度。
3.3 丰富功能
- 集成第三方库:利用第三方库丰富小程序功能。
- 自定义组件:根据需求开发自定义组件。
四、微信小程序应用案例
4.1 电商小程序
电商小程序可以帮助用户在线购物,实现商品展示、搜索、购买等功能。
4.2 健康小程序
健康小程序可以帮助用户进行健康管理,如运动、饮食、睡眠等。
4.3 教育小程序
教育小程序可以为用户提供在线学习资源,如课程、视频、试题等。
五、总结
微信小程序作为一种新兴的应用形式,具有广泛的应用前景。通过了解微信小程序的系统框架、开发秘诀和应用案例,相信你能够更好地掌握微信小程序开发技能,为用户提供优质的服务。
